Kvitova wins opener in 35 minutes!

Petra Kvitova couldn’t have started her title defense in Wimbledon in a better fashion.

It took just 35 minutes for the world no.2 to dismiss Kiki Bertens 6-1 6-0. Petra was in ominous form to win 28 of 29 points on her serve (the point she lost was a double fault) and she was incredibly successful at the net (10 of 10 points). Match Stats.

Kvitova: I am glad how I played

Petra was visibly satisfied “No, I’m fine!” Kvitova said. “I’m glad how I played. I don’t think I need any more practice today. I have practice tomorrow, and I think it’s fine. I just have to relax after the sickness I had last week.”

Actually I would be quite happy if nerves were always going to be like this! It wasn’t really easy, especially before the match – I had never played her before, and I didn’t really know what I should expect, but I served really well, and I’m glad about how I played out there. She had a really big forehand – she hit some really good serves as well. She has really good power. Practice at the end of last week was going well, so that was a good sign for me.”

 

Next vs. Nara

Kvitova will play Kurumi Nara in the next round. This is the first time they face each other.
